The short-term physiological impact of switching reusable silicone hydrogel wearers into a hydrogel daily disposable multifocal
Purpose: To evaluate ocular physiological responses to etafilcon A multifocal (etMF) daily disposable (DD) lenses after 4 weeks of wear, when switching from habitual silicone hydrogel (SiHy) daily wear.
